]> git.immae.eu Git - github/Chocobozzz/PeerTube.git/blobdiff - client/src/app/+my-account/my-account-video-imports/my-account-video-imports.component.html
Move abuse-list details into its own component
[github/Chocobozzz/PeerTube.git] / client / src / app / +my-account / my-account-video-imports / my-account-video-imports.component.html
index 9226643381c4246b2600b3f199edecd2e02bab26..7d447cdb363c92f1f9fe89d78ec1ff9164090a76 100644 (file)
@@ -1,6 +1,7 @@
 <p-table
-  [value]="videoImports" [lazy]="true" [paginator]="true" [totalRecords]="totalRecords" [rows]="rowsPerPage"
+  [value]="videoImports" [lazy]="true" [paginator]="totalRecords > 0" [totalRecords]="totalRecords" [rows]="rowsPerPage"
   [sortField]="sort.field" [sortOrder]="sort.order" (onLazyLoad)="loadLazy($event)" dataKey="id"
+  (onPage)="onPage()" [expandedRowKeys]="expandedRows"
 >
   <ng-template pTemplate="header">
     <tr>
         </ng-template>
       </td>
 
-      <td *ngIf="isVideoImportPending(videoImport)">
-        {{ videoImport.video?.name }}
-      </td>
-      <td *ngIf="isVideoImportSuccess(videoImport) && videoImport.video">
-        <a [href]="getVideoUrl(videoImport.video)" target="_blank" rel="noopener noreferrer">{{ videoImport.video?.name }}</a>
+      <td>
+        <ng-container *ngIf="isVideoImportPending(videoImport)">{{ videoImport.video?.name }}</ng-container>
+        <ng-container *ngIf="isVideoImportSuccess(videoImport) && videoImport.video">
+          <a [href]="getVideoUrl(videoImport.video)" target="_blank" rel="noopener noreferrer">{{ videoImport.video?.name }}</a>
+        </ng-container>
+        <ng-container *ngIf="isVideoImportSuccess(videoImport) && !videoImport.video" i18n>This video was deleted</ng-container>
+        <ng-container *ngIf="isVideoImportFailed(videoImport)"></ng-container>
       </td>
-      <td *ngIf="isVideoImportFailed(videoImport)"></td>
 
       <td>{{ videoImport.state.label }}</td>
       <td>{{ videoImport.createdAt }}</td>